About the show

The most critically acclaimed tribute to the music of Bond, performing all the themes and more from the series. Every fan club around the world recognises their performances as the finest since the originals.

David Arnold: “Phenomenal”

Sir Roger Moore’s Office: “Extraordinary”

The Times: “Simply stunning.”

They have performed worldwide including the 50th anniversary for On Her Majesty’s Secret Service, held at Piz Gloria in the Swiss Alps and provided the music at Roger Moore’s memorial at Pinewood Studios.

The show is compered by former Bond girl Caroline Bliss (Moneypenny in The Living Daylights).

With stunning singing and a show full of iconic tunes performed to an unparalleled level of detail, it really is a night of the highest quality guaranteed. Created by die-hard Bond fans, for Bond fans, by people who understand the music better than anyone else: you won’t want to miss it.
